More Details (when the tours were active):• Main target: testing Top SF-based engines which are mainly 3770+ Elo• Any Engine Player with 3775+ Elo will be qualified into: Super League Exc. High-rated player/s with 3774 Elo will be in 'Play Off' contest and In case of better points than Stockfish 16.1...will be qualified in SL too! Btw, so far (via Play Off): C-Dragon and Killfish are managed to qualify...• In this new Championship, all engines are allowed (Private plus Public) • In case of interest, chess engine registrations are acceptable: Contact• New: max. engine size limit rule: up to 250 MB (compressed) allowed• Almost all of NNUE engines are AVX2, tested via their default Evalfiles• In this tour: Engine Learning is disabled (learning/exp files not allowed)• All of current matches are played with a newer Balsa Suite 05.06.2024 For more fair conditions: each of the opening line is repeated as twice• Sure where possible: all of engines are played via move overhead:100 As far as I've noticed so far (as usually): no any game to be lost on time• The overall draw percentage (based on 18000 games) not so high 86%• Any Engine Leader (after end of competition) will be titled as Champion • For more detailed information about the competitions OpenChess + Goi• As usual, all of the played tour games are available (in PGN): NN CS LI
